Disney on Broadway Presents Benefit Concerts
It has been a while since Disney on Broadway has performed onstage; however, you may hear some of your favorite Disney songs performed live sooner than later. Recently, it was announced that Disney on Broadway presents Live at The New Am: A Benefit Concert for The Actors Fund for which Disney on Broadway stars will conduct four performances.
The Benefit Concerts
Thomas Schumacher, President & Producer of Disney Theatrical Productions, believes New Yorkers are eager for the theatre. Schumacher said, “The Lion King and Aladdin return to Broadway in September, but these four concerts allow us to welcome fans back to Broadway even sooner and give us a chance to raise much-needed funds to support the heroic work being done by the remarkable staff at The Actors Fund. We cannot wait to return to the exhilaration of musical theatre. For the first time in forever, we actually can.”
The benefit concerts celebrate the reopening of Broadway’s New Amsterdam Theatre. In addition, it honors the support provided by The Actors Fund to members of the entertainment industry throughout the pandemic. The Actors Fund provided more than 16,450 entertainment professionals with $22 million worth of grants since March 2020; therefore, the increase was more than 1000% over their typical grant support.
Joseph Benincasa, President & CEO of The Actors Fund, believes the concerts will provide even more people with needed help. Benincasa said, “Over the past 25 years…[Disney Theatrical Productions’] partnerships have helped promote and support our many programs and services that provide vital assistance for our performing arts and entertainment colleagues, who are in need now more than ever.”
Disney on Broadway Stars
Ashley Brown from Mary Poppins, Michael James Scott from Aladdin, Kissy Simmons from The Lion King, and Josh Strickland from Tarzan will perform on July 22-24, 2021 at 7:30 pm, as well as July 25, 2021, at 2:00 pm. The concert features beloved Disney songs, including “Beauty and the Beast,” “A Whole New World,” and “Circle of Life.”
Michael James Scott describes the experience as a dream come true. He appreciates presenting the benefit concerts alongside his closest friends and Disney on Broadway family. Scott said, “There aren’t enough adjectives to describe how excited and honored I am to get to be part of this historic reopening of Broadway and the legendary New Amsterdam Theatre…Did I mention I’m excited?”

Concert and Ticket Information
Please keep in mind, the health and safety of guests, cast, musicians, and crew are a top priority. Therefore, everyone entering the theatre for Live at The New Am: A Benefit Concert for the Actors Fund is required to provide proof of vaccination. In addition, children under the age of 12 must be accompanied by a vaccinated adult.
